Congress Considers Spending Bill To Avert Government Shutdown
WASHINGTON, DC - MARCH 22: U.S. Rep. Marjorie Taylor Greene (R-GA) leaves the U.S. Capitol Building after a vote on a funding bill that would avert a government shutdown on March 22, 2024 in Washington, DC. Greene spoke to reporters about introducing a motion to vacate U.S. Speaker of the House Mike Johnson (R-LA) over the bill’s passage. (Photo by Alex Wong/Getty Images)
